Output save_alt Download

Operation
crypto_sign
Primitive
ed448goldilocks
Implementation
32
Compiler options
clang -mcpu=native -mfpu=neon -O3 -fomit-frame-pointer -fwrapv -Qunused-arguments
Host
venus
1 error 0
2 d4ccbd20fd0f07f8f819e11ffb626d1ea12139dfab24b8d1c0e6f27b3f250d05 147781647 1643863206 4300000000 crypto_sign/ed448goldilocks/32
3 ==24225== Memcheck, a memory error detector
4 ==24225== Copyright (C) 2002-2017, and GNU GPL'd, by Julian Seward et al.
5 ==24225== Using Valgrind-3.15.0.GIT and LibVEX; rerun with -h for copyright info
6 ==24225== Command: ./try
7 ==24225==
8 ==24225== Conditional jump or move depends on uninitialised value(s)
9 ==24225== at 0x403447: goldilocks_sign (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
10 ==24225== by 0x402C09: crypto_sign_ed448goldilocks_32 (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
11 ==24225== by 0x401256: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
12 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
13 ==24225== Uninitialised value was created by a client request
14 ==24225== at 0x401227: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
15 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
16 ==24225==
17 ==24225== Conditional jump or move depends on uninitialised value(s)
18 ==24225== at 0x407164: schedule_scalar_for_combs (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
19 ==24225== by 0x406AD6: scalarmul_fixed_base (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
20 ==24225== by 0x4034EF: goldilocks_sign (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
21 ==24225== by 0x402C09: crypto_sign_ed448goldilocks_32 (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
22 ==24225== by 0x401256: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
23 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
24 ==24225== Uninitialised value was created by a client request
25 ==24225== at 0x401227: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
26 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
27 ==24225==
28 ==24225== Conditional jump or move depends on uninitialised value(s)
29 ==24225== at 0x404EDA: p448_strong_reduce (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
30 ==24225== by 0x40505A: p448_serialize (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
31 ==24225== by 0x40351A: goldilocks_sign (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
32 ==24225== by 0x402C09: crypto_sign_ed448goldilocks_32 (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
33 ==24225== by 0x401256: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
34 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
35 ==24225== Uninitialised value was created by a client request
36 ==24225== at 0x401227: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
37 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
38 ==24225==
39 ==24225== Conditional jump or move depends on uninitialised value(s)
40 ==24225== at 0x404F4B: p448_strong_reduce (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
41 ==24225== by 0x40505A: p448_serialize (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
42 ==24225== by 0x40351A: goldilocks_sign (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
43 ==24225== by 0x402C09: crypto_sign_ed448goldilocks_32 (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
44 ==24225== by 0x401256: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
45 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
46 ==24225== Uninitialised value was created by a client request
47 ==24225== at 0x401227: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
48 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
49 ==24225==
50 ==24225== Conditional jump or move depends on uninitialised value(s)
51 ==24225== at 0x409D02: barrett_negate (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
52 ==24225== by 0x40359D: goldilocks_sign (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
53 ==24225== by 0x402C09: crypto_sign_ed448goldilocks_32 (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
54 ==24225== by 0x401256: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
55 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
56 ==24225== Uninitialised value was created by a client request
57 ==24225== at 0x401227: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
58 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
59 ==24225==
60 ==24225== Conditional jump or move depends on uninitialised value(s)
61 ==24225== at 0x40AAA1: barrett_mul_or_mac (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
62 ==24225== by 0x4035D8: goldilocks_sign (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
63 ==24225== by 0x402C09: crypto_sign_ed448goldilocks_32 (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
64 ==24225== by 0x401256: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
65 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
66 ==24225== Uninitialised value was created by a client request
67 ==24225== at 0x401227: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
68 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
69 ==24225==
70 ==24225== Conditional jump or move depends on uninitialised value(s)
71 ==24225== at 0x409D73: barrett_reduce (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
72 ==24225== by 0x40AD51: barrett_mul_or_mac (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
73 ==24225== by 0x4035D8: goldilocks_sign (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
74 ==24225== by 0x402C09: crypto_sign_ed448goldilocks_32 (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
75 ==24225== by 0x401256: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
76 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
77 ==24225== Uninitialised value was created by a client request
78 ==24225== at 0x401227: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
79 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
80 ==24225==
81 ==24225== Conditional jump or move depends on uninitialised value(s)
82 ==24225== at 0x409D73: barrett_reduce (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
83 ==24225== by 0x40360B: goldilocks_sign (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
84 ==24225== by 0x402C09: crypto_sign_ed448goldilocks_32 (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
85 ==24225== by 0x401256: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
86 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
87 ==24225== Uninitialised value was created by a client request
88 ==24225== at 0x401227: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
89 ==24225== by 0x402822: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
90 ==24225==
91 ==24225== Conditional jump or move depends on uninitialised value(s)
92 ==24225== at 0x403447: goldilocks_sign (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
93 ==24225== by 0x402C09: crypto_sign_ed448goldilocks_32 (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
94 ==24225== by 0x401256: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
95 ==24225== by 0x402833: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
96 ==24225== Uninitialised value was created by a client request
97 ==24225== at 0x401227: timecop_doit (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
98 ==24225== by 0x402833: main (in /home/moritz/Uni/2015-2016/research-internship/letstrythisagain/supercop-20181113/bench/venus/work/compile/try)
99 ==24225==
100 ==24225==
101 ==24225== HEAP SUMMARY:
102 ==24225== in use at exit: 44,640 bytes in 10 blocks
103 ==24225== total heap usage: 21 allocs, 11 frees, 71,640 bytes allocated
104 ==24225==
105 ==24225== LEAK SUMMARY:
106 ==24225== definitely lost: 0 bytes in 0 blocks
107 ==24225== indirectly lost: 0 bytes in 0 blocks
108 ==24225== possibly lost: 44,640 bytes in 10 blocks
109 ==24225== still reachable: 0 bytes in 0 blocks
110 ==24225== suppressed: 0 bytes in 0 blocks
111 ==24225== Rerun with --leak-check=full to see details of leaked memory
112 ==24225==
113 ==24225== For lists of detected and suppressed errors, rerun with: -s
114 ==24225== ERROR SUMMARY: 40 errors from 9 contexts (suppressed: 0 from 0)